What does it take to get a payment processing licence in Mozambique?
To hold a payment processing licence in Mozambique, you need the Agregador de pagamento licence from Banco de Moçambique. Published local presence / incorporation: May adopt the form of a private limited company (sociedade por quotas) or, if it prefers, a public limited company (sociedade anónima). 1 entity currently holds a payment processing licence in Mozambique. Full requirements — minimum capital, local presence, timeline, local ownership, fees and ongoing obligations — are set out below in each instrument's own words, with source and date; amounts are in the statute's own currency.
“Payment processing” here is the normalized activity: Provide payment processing / payment solution services without holding customer funds. Providers in this category cannot keep customers' money.
